Home
last modified time | relevance | path

Searched refs:fLines (Results 1 – 12 of 12) sorted by relevance

/third_party/skia/modules/skplaintexteditor/src/
Deditor.cpp57 for (auto& l : fLines) { this->markDirty(&l); } in setFont()
65 for (auto& l : fLines) { this->markDirty(&l); } in setWidth()
73 for (size_t j = 0; j < fLines.size(); ++j) { in getPosition()
74 const TextLine& line = fLines[j]; in getPosition()
78 j + 1 < fLines.size() ? fLines[j + 1].fOrigin.y() : INT_MAX}; in getPosition()
127 if (fLines.size() > 0) { in getLocation()
128 const TextLine& cLine = fLines[cursor.fParagraphIndex]; in getLocation()
152 if (pos.fParagraphIndex < fLines.size()) { in insert()
153 fLines[pos.fParagraphIndex].fText.insert(pos.fTextByteIndex, utf8Text, byteLen); in insert()
154 this->markDirty(&fLines[pos.fParagraphIndex]); in insert()
[all …]
/third_party/skia/modules/skplaintexteditor/include/
Deditor.h38 const std::vector<TextLine>& fLines; member
45 Iterator begin() const { return Iterator{fLines.begin()}; } in begin()
46 Iterator end() const { return Iterator{fLines.end()}; } in end()
53 Text text() const { return Text{fLines}; } in text()
56 int lineHeight(size_t index) const { return fLines[index].fHeight; } in lineHeight()
84 size_t lineCount() const { return fLines.size(); } in lineCount()
86 return i < fLines.size() ? fLines[i].fText.view() : StringView{nullptr, 0}; in line()
116 std::vector<TextLine> fLines; variable
/third_party/icu/icu4c/source/samples/layout/
Dparagraph.cpp84 fLineCount(0), fLinesMax(LINE_GROW), fLinesGrow(LINE_GROW), fLines(NULL), fChars(NULL), in Paragraph()
100 fLines = LE_NEW_ARRAY(const ParagraphLayout::Line *, fLinesMax); in Paragraph()
170 delete /*(LineInfo *)*/ fLines[line]; in ~Paragraph()
177 LE_DELETE_ARRAY(fLines); in ~Paragraph()
185 fLines = (const ParagraphLayout::Line **) LE_GROW_ARRAY(fLines, fLinesMax + fLinesGrow); in addLine()
189 fLines[fLineCount++] = line; in addLine()
208 delete fLines[li]; in breakLines()
235 const ParagraphLayout::Line *line = fLines[li]; in draw()
Dpflow.c56 pl_line **fLines; member
137 flow->fLines = NULL; in pf_create()
151 flow->fLines = NEW_ARRAY(pl_line *, flow->fLinesMax); in pf_create()
233 DELETE_ARRAY(obj->fLines[i]); in pf_close()
236 DELETE_ARRAY(obj->fLines); in pf_close()
274 obj->fLines = (pl_line **) GROW_ARRAY(obj->fLines, obj->fLinesMax + obj->fLinesGrow); in addLine()
278 obj->fLines[obj->fLineCount++] = line; in addLine()
301 pl_closeLine(obj->fLines[li]); in pf_breakLines()
329 const pl_line *line = obj->fLines[li]; in pf_draw()
Dparagraph.h67 const ParagraphLayout::Line **fLines; variable
/third_party/skia/third_party/externals/icu/source/samples/layout/
Dparagraph.cpp84 fLineCount(0), fLinesMax(LINE_GROW), fLinesGrow(LINE_GROW), fLines(NULL), fChars(NULL), in Paragraph()
100 fLines = LE_NEW_ARRAY(const ParagraphLayout::Line *, fLinesMax); in Paragraph()
170 delete /*(LineInfo *)*/ fLines[line]; in ~Paragraph()
177 LE_DELETE_ARRAY(fLines); in ~Paragraph()
185 fLines = (const ParagraphLayout::Line **) LE_GROW_ARRAY(fLines, fLinesMax + fLinesGrow); in addLine()
189 fLines[fLineCount++] = line; in addLine()
208 delete fLines[li]; in breakLines()
235 const ParagraphLayout::Line *line = fLines[li]; in draw()
Dpflow.c54 pl_line **fLines; member
135 flow->fLines = NULL; in pf_create()
149 flow->fLines = NEW_ARRAY(pl_line *, flow->fLinesMax); in pf_create()
231 DELETE_ARRAY(obj->fLines[i]); in pf_close()
234 DELETE_ARRAY(obj->fLines); in pf_close()
272 obj->fLines = (pl_line **) GROW_ARRAY(obj->fLines, obj->fLinesMax + obj->fLinesGrow); in addLine()
276 obj->fLines[obj->fLineCount++] = line; in addLine()
299 pl_closeLine(obj->fLines[li]); in pf_breakLines()
327 const pl_line *line = obj->fLines[li]; in pf_draw()
Dparagraph.h67 const ParagraphLayout::Line **fLines; variable
/third_party/skia/modules/skparagraph/src/
DParagraphImpl.cpp143 if (lineNumber > fLines.size() || !lineNumber || in GetLineFontMetrics()
144 !fLines[lineNumber - 1].getLineAllRuns().size()) { in GetLineFontMetrics()
149 size_t lineCharCount = fLines[lineNumber - 1].clusters().end - in GetLineFontMetrics()
150 fLines[lineNumber - 1].clusters().start; in GetLineFontMetrics()
152 for (auto& runIndex : fLines[lineNumber - 1].getLineAllRuns()) { in GetLineFontMetrics()
457 fLines.size() == 1 && fLines.front().ellipsis() == nullptr) { in GetLineFontMetrics()
489 this->fLines.reset(); in GetLineFontMetrics()
522 this->fLines.reset(); in GetLineFontMetrics()
559 fLineNumber = std::max(size_t(1), fLines.size()); in GetLineFontMetrics()
569 for (auto& line : fLines) { in GetLineFontMetrics()
[all …]
DParagraphImpl.h148 SkSpan<TextLine> lines() { return SkSpan<TextLine>(fLines.data(), fLines.size()); } in lines()
339 …SkTArray<TextLine, false> fLines; // kFormatted (cached: width, max lines, ellipsis, text alig… variable
/third_party/skia/bench/
DTypefaceBench.cpp232 fLines.emplace_back(this->convertLine(i)); in onDelayedSetup()
233 maxGlyphs = std::max(maxGlyphs, fLines.back()->glyphCount); in onDelayedSetup()
243 for (auto& line : fLines) { in onDraw()
293 std::vector<std::unique_ptr<Line>> fLines; member in UtfToGlyph
/third_party/skia/src/gpu/ops/
DDashOp.cpp243 fLines.push_back(geometry); in DashOpImpl()
253 SkMatrix& combinedMatrix = fLines[0].fSrcRotInv; in DashOpImpl()
331 int instanceCount = fLines.count(); in onPrepareDraws()
357 const LineData& args = fLines[i]; in onPrepareDraws()
573 const LineData& geom = fLines[i]; in onPrepareDraws()
656 fLines.push_back_n(that->fLines.count(), that->fLines.begin()); in onCombineIfPossible()
663 for (const auto& geo : fLines) { in onDumpInfo()
679 const SkMatrix& viewMatrix() const { return fLines[0].fViewMatrix; } in viewMatrix()
684 SkSTArray<1, LineData, true> fLines; member in skgpu::v1::DashOp::__anon5c43c9290111::DashOpImpl